Also, a suggestion would be not to go buy too many fruits and vegetables. Always remember that they go bad easily, or unappetizing quickly. Try to purchase your produce once a week. And make sure to buy food that is priced by the pound. You may also opt to grow your own herbs, which can save you a lot and bring more spice to your balanced vegetarian diet.
You may also want to include rice, pasta and beans in your diet. Other grains may also be optional such as grits, barley and polenta. These additions may add more flavors to your diet and can be substituted for large dishes that are full of nutrients. They can be added into casseroles, stews, and other dishes. You can choose to jazz up your balanced vegetarian diet with cheese, nuts, or other fresh vegetables.
Following a balanced vegetable diet can be quite hard and one of the reasons may be some people who are following this often find difficulty in creating meals that they can stick with and enjoy. The technique to have a fruitful diet is to adapt your meals with the season. Try to eat less in the spring and bulk up in the winter. Look for fruits and vegetables that are available during the season, you may find them in your own backyard or at a local farmer's market.
A balanced vegetarian diet completely adheres to the dietary recommendations for eating healthily. It is low in saturated fat and high in fiber and complex carbohydrates. The variety of fruits and vegetables give you all the nutrients that you need.
